293437167 Job Description STV is seeking an ERP Systems Analyst to join our corporate Information Technology team. This position is designated as hybrid (3 days week/in office). The preferred office location for this position will be in our Douglassville, PA or Newark, NJ office, but we will consider qualified candidates located within commuting distance of any STV office in the Eastern and Mountain time zones. This position will serve as a primary administrator and subject matter expert for our Deltek Vantagepoint platform. Reporting to the IT Director of Business Systems, this role partners closely with IT, Accounting/Finance, and operational stakeholders to ensure the ERP system remains stable, optimized, and aligned with business needs. This position is responsible for the day-to-day administration, continuous improvement, and long-term sustainability of Deltek Vantagepoint. The ideal candidate brings both technical and functional expertise, enabling them to troubleshoot issues, lead system enhancements, and support evolving business processes across the organization. Key Responsibilities Serve as a primary administrator for Deltek Vantagepoint, including system configuration, user access, roles, and security
Provide day-to-day support and tier-3 troubleshooting, resolving system issues in coordination with business users and Deltek support
Lead ERP enhancements and continuous improvement initiatives, including gathering requirements, configuring solutions, and driving adoption
Plan and execute system upgrades, releases, and version updates, including testing, validation, and change management
Partner with Accounting, Finance, and Operations to optimize business processes within the ERP platform
Support and maintain integrations between Vantagepoint and other enterprise systems (e.g., Workday, Power BI, data platforms)
Develop and maintain reports and dashboards using SQL, SSRS, and Power BI to support business and financial reporting needs
Ensure data integrity and governance across ERP modules, including project accounting, financials, and resource management
Document system configurations, processes, and enhancements to support auditability and knowledge transfer
Coordinate with vendors and internal teams to resolve issues, evaluate new capabilities, and implement best practices
Communicate system changes, issues, and enhancements clearly to both technical and non-technical stakeholders
Support change management processes, including testing protocols, release management, and user communication Required Skills & Experience 5+ years of experience in ERP system administration, with strong preference for Deltek Vantagepoint
Hands-on experience supporting financial modules (AP, AR, GL, project accounting, payroll concepts)
Proven experience managing system upgrades, enhancements, and production support
Experience with ERP integrations and working across interconnected enterprise systems
Strong SQL skills and experience with reporting tools such as SSRS and Power BI
Ability to translate business requirements into functional and technical solutions
Experience troubleshooting complex system issues and coordinating resolution across teams and vendors
Familiarity with change management and release processes in an ERP environment
AEC industry experience strongly preferred Core Competencies Strong problem-solving and analytical skills
Ability to manage multiple priorities and work independently
Excellent communication skills, with the ability to engage both technical and business stakeholders
Detail-oriented with a focus on data accuracy and system reliability
Proactive mindset focused on continuous improvement and optimization Education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, Finance, Business, or related discipline required
